About Us
We are a fast-growing immigration law firm in San Antonio. We work as a team; we love our clients and pride ourselves in our dedication to helping families stay together
About the RoleAlonso & Alonso Attorneys at Law is looking for a talented and dynamic Personal Assistant to the CEO. The successful Personal Assistant in this role will be one that is passionate about proactively smoothing out the edges of a CEO's day-to-day life, optimizing his productivity and his ability to contribute his best strengths to the firm.
The Person al Assistant to the CEO will be supremely organized, excellent at prioritizing tasks and getting things done while building and maintaining warm professional relationships with everyone. This person will thrive in a fast-paced, dynamic, fun growth environment - they will always be two steps ahead of what needs to get done and will solve problems and add value at every turn.
Our CEO's life is beautifully blended between the law firm and his family.
Must be bilingual in English and Spanish and have strong organizational and detail-oriented skills. Must be willing and able to travel domestically and internationally as necessary.
Responsibilities- Manage Incoming and Outgoing Communication
:
The personal assistant will make and receive phone calls, send emails, write letters, and post social media updates on behalf of the CEO and keep him updated. Taking notes during meetings. - Oversee Scheduling and Calendar Appointments
:
Make sure the CEO's daily schedule is tightly organized. Will schedule all appointments as necessary such as doctor appointments, client appointments, lunch appointments, etc. The personal assistant will send appointment reminders to make sure the CEO is on time and ensure he is not double booked. - Event Planning and Coordination
:
Coordinating logistics for a variety of scenarios such as travel, community events, parties, family vacations, children's school events, court events, marketing events, and work events. The Person al Assistant may also be asked to execute any personal and business events or to run errands for the CEO.
